

Conveyancing solicitors in Brentwood
Brentwood is a small town on the London commuter belt sitting 20 miles north-east of Charing Cross and sitting close to the M25 motorway. Part of the Borough of Brentwood, the town has an estimated population of just under 55,000 as of 2017 and has relations with Brentwood, Tennessee in the United States.

Living in Brentwood
Whilst a Bronze Age axe has been found in Brentwood, it is considered unlikely by historians that Brentwood was settled in during this time as it was mostly covered by the Great Forest. It is the Saxons who are thought to be the area’s earliest settlers.
In more modern history, Brentwood originated as an ancient parish with a population of around 5,000 in 1891. Under the 1894 Local Government Act, Brentwood parish formed part of the Billericay Rural District of Essex. This parish was removed in 1899 and Brentwood became the Brentwood Urban District. In 1993, Brentwood became a borough.
Brentwood is well known for being the home of the likes of Ingatestone Hall—a large Tudor house—and Warley Hospital between 1853 and 2001, a psychiatric hospital. Brentwood is also home of the European headquarters of the Ford Motor Company.
Today, Brentwood is largely suburban but has plenty of rural character with open greenery and spaces laying around the town.
Education-wise, Brentwood has primary and secondary schools that include Brentwood County High School and Becket Keys Church of England School. The borough has no further education colleges or universities.
Brentwood is served by First Essex bus services primarily, however, it has its own railway station—Brentwood railway station—to the south of the town centre that is served by Transport for London Rail. Regular services run to both London and Liverpool, amongst other cities, and in 2019 the line will be integrated with Crossrail, becoming an eastern branch of the Elizabeth Line.
